In Gmax I am creating an aircraft model. Everything was going well animation-wise but I have a problem with the flaps. I have named the flap parts R_Flap and L_Flap and when I export them to FS2004 they move, but in the wrong direction - eg fully extending the flaps extends them upwards not down as I would wish. I have ensured the pivots are at the front of the flaps.
Any ideas

I believe you'll need to rotate the pivot point on the longitudinal axis 180 degrees.. i.e. .. the pivot axis that runs along the "hinge" needs to be pointing the other direction.
